| Manufacturer | Mitsubishi |
|---|---|
| Product Line | MDS Servo Drives |
| Part Number | MDS-B-V2-0505 |
| Weight | 2.31 lbs (1.05 kg) |
| Rated Output Power | 500W |
| Control Method | Digital |
| Continuous Current | 5A |
| Peak Current | 10A |
| Communication Interfaces | RS-232, RS-485 |
| Power Supply Voltage | 200-230V AC |
| Response Time | High-speed, real-time control |
| Cooling Method | Air-cooled |
| Operating Temperature | 0-40°C |
| Mounting Type | DIN rail or panel mounting |
Mitsubishi's MDS-B-V2-0505 is engineered for dynamic control applications with a rated output power of 500 watts. This servo drive utilizes a digital control method to manage its operations effectively. It supports continuous current levels of 5A, allowing it to maintain a steady performance while also being capable of reaching a peak current of 10A to accommodate demanding tasks.
The drive is equipped with both RS-232 and RS-485 interfaces for communication purposes, facilitating easy integration with various systems. It operates within a power supply voltage range of 200 to 230 volts AC, providing versatile connectivity options. One of the standout features of the MDS-B-V2-0505 is its high-speed and real-time control response time, enhancing its adaptability in various applications.
Thermal management is achieved through an air-cooled design, allowing for efficient operation without complex cooling systems. The operating temperature range of 0 to 40 degrees Celsius makes it suitable for most industrial environments. Installation options include mounting on a DIN rail or direct panel installation, providing convenience and versatility in setup.
